A pack built on the neighborhood around it

Most of our scouts come from Redwood Shores, Sandpiper, and Nesbit Elementary, though families join us from all across San Mateo County.

Cub Scout Pack 61 is one of the oldest packs in the Pacific Skyline Council, chartered with American Legion Post 585 in San Carlos. We welcome boys and girls in 1st through 5th grade — no scouting background required, just a willingness to try something new.

Build character. Practice good citizenship. Grow personal fitness — all through outdoor fun.

We focus on the great outdoors: camping, hiking, fishing, alongside the practical life skills kids carry with them long after Scouting. Learn more about the national program at Scouting America.

How the pack meets

Pack meetings

2nd or 3rd Friday monthly, 6:30–8:30pm at Nesbit Elementary's Multi-Purpose Room


Den meetings

Once a month, grade by grade, at Nesbit, RWS, or Sandpiper Elementary


Everyone's invited

All family members are welcome at any meeting — come see what it's about
